      Seconding Shadow Hearts. Playing 1 right now and it's the most atypical setting I can think of, it's an alternative history set in pre-world war 1 asiaeurope and features a plot based around around occult magic and political intrigue. Combat is actually very engaging to with their timing based hit system that you can manipulate in a multitude of ways.
